Advertisement

Python项目-自动办公-05 自动合并Excel中连续相同的单元格.zip

  • 5星
  •     浏览量: 0
  •     大小:None
  •      文件类型:None


简介:
本项目提供了一个使用Python自动处理Excel文件的解决方案,具体实现功能为自动合并表格内连续相同的单元格。通过简化重复数据展示,提高工作效率。适合需要批量处理大量相同信息的企业办公场景。 Python项目-自动办公-05:在Excel表格中将上下行相同内容的单元格自动合并.zip

全部评论 (0)

还没有任何评论哟~
客服
客服
  • Python--05 Excel.zip
    优质
    本项目提供了一个使用Python自动处理Excel文件的解决方案,具体实现功能为自动合并表格内连续相同的单元格。通过简化重复数据展示,提高工作效率。适合需要批量处理大量相同信息的企业办公场景。 Python项目-自动办公-05:在Excel表格中将上下行相同内容的单元格自动合并.zip
  • PythonExcel处理
    优质
    本课程聚焦于利用Python实现办公自动化的关键技能,特别关注如何高效地操作和管理Excel表格数据。通过学习,学员能够掌握使用Python进行复杂数据处理、分析及报告生成的方法,显著提升工作效率与精度。 在Python中操作Excel的第三方库openpyxl可以通过命令`pip install openpyxl`进行安装。 使用openpyxl打开一个Excel文件后,可以获取到工作表(sheet)的名字、尺寸大小等信息。其中,行用row表示,列用column表示,单元格为cell。要获取表格的具体名称和尺寸大小,请参考库的文档说明。 在处理具体的数据时,可以通过指定坐标来定位某个单元格,并从中读取或写入数据。例如,可以使用openpyxl提供的方法得到一个单元格所在的行数、列数以及其具体的坐标位置。 向Excel中添加新的数据同样需要通过操作相应的cell对象实现。根据需求的不同,可以在不同的sheet内选择合适的cell进行更新和填充信息的操作。
  • Python化|从Word到Excel
    优质
    本课程全面讲解如何利用Python实现高效办公自动化,涵盖Word与Excel文件的操作技巧,助力职场人士提升工作效率。 大家好, 今天有一位公务员的朋友请我帮忙处理一份Word文档(出于保密原因,具体内容已做了改动)。这份文件包含近2600条类似格式的表格细项,每个栏目包括的信息有:日期、发文单位、文号、标题及签收栏。任务是提取其中加粗显示的三项内容——即收文时间、文件标题和文号,并将这些信息填入Excel表格中。 同时需要把时间修改为标准格式,如果手动复制并调整每条记录大约花费10秒的话,则完成全部工作预计会耗时很多小时。鉴于这样的任务非常适合用Python来处理,接下来我会使用Python进行操作,在代码里加入必要的注释说明所需信息。 首先是提取收文时间、文件标题和文号,并将它们填入Excel表格中指定位置;同时调整时间格式以符合标准要求。
  • Python--08 使用Python设置Word表式.zip
    优质
    本项目为使用Python编写自动化办公程序系列之一,专注于通过Python脚本操作Microsoft Word文档中的表格格式化。利用python-docx库实现对Word文件中表格属性如边框、字体和单元格布局的自动调整,提高日常办公效率。 Python项目-自动办公-08 用Python设置Word文档里表格的格式.zip
  • Excel将空白至上一行
    优质
    本教程介绍如何在Excel中使用公式或VBA宏实现将空白单元格的内容自动合并到前一行,提高数据整理效率。 使用此代码可以将Excel表格中的空白单元格自动合并到上一行。
  • Python化:Excel、Word等
    优质
    本书专注于使用Python实现办公自动化的技术与实践,涵盖操作Excel、Word等多种常用办公软件的方法和技巧。 从零开始学习Python办公自动化,涵盖Excel、Word等内容。
  • Excel实现调整行高
    优质
    本段介绍如何在Excel中编写宏代码以实现合并单元格时自动调整行高,提高表格美观度和数据可读性。 在Excel中合并后的单元格无法自动调整行高,但可以通过加载特定的宏来实现这一功能。
  • 9个Python源代码
    优质
    本书汇集了九个项目案例,涵盖Python在办公自动化领域的多种应用,通过丰富的源代码示例,帮助读者掌握高效编写办公自动化脚本的方法和技巧。 几个实用的 Python 源代码可以快速方便地处理办公文件。
  • 青鸟
    优质
    青鸟办公自动化项目旨在通过先进的信息技术和软件解决方案,提升企业内部管理效率与协同工作能力,实现无纸化、智能化办公环境。 青鸟OA项目是一个典型的毕业设计项目,其核心是构建一个办公自动化(Office Automation, OA)系统。办公自动化在现代企事业单位的信息化建设中扮演着重要角色,旨在提升工作效率、优化工作流程,并实现信息共享与协同办公。该项目涵盖了一系列IT领域的实践过程,包括设计、开发和测试等环节,对于学习软件工程流程具有实际意义。 项目描述中的“都是过来的人,要分就见外,也希望不要原封不动的导入”这句话暗示了这个项目可能基于现有的开源或商业OA系统的框架进行二次开发或定制。这意味着开发者需要深入研究现有系统架构与功能,并根据需求对其进行修改和扩展,而非简单复制代码。这涉及软件设计原则如面向对象的设计、模块化及可扩展性等。 文件名2014-7-16myOA可能是项目启动日期的记录或者是特定版本号或阶段名称的一部分。在开发过程中有序管理文件与版本非常重要,通常会使用Git这样的版本控制系统来追踪代码变更并确保团队协作高效且易于追溯历史修改。 常见的OA系统功能模块包括工作流管理、文档管理和任务分配等。这些模块实现所需的技术可能涵盖前端界面设计(如HTML、CSS和JavaScript)、后端服务器开发语言(例如Java或Python)以及数据库管理系统(比如MySQL)。此外,API接口的设计与调用及移动应用支持也是重要组成部分。 在项目中还需要遵循一定的软件架构原则,例如MVC模式以分离业务逻辑、数据展示和用户交互。同时应考虑系统安全性问题,如权限控制、数据加密和防止注入攻击等措施的实施。 测试阶段将进行包括单元测试、集成测试以及性能测试在内的多种类型测试,确保各模块正常运行且功能完整无明显错误。这些步骤对于保证系统的稳定性和可靠性至关重要。 “青鸟OA项目”是一个涉及广泛IT知识和技术实践的机会,涵盖了软件工程多个环节。它不仅能够提升开发者的技能水平特别是项目管理和团队协作能力方面的能力,还为学生提供了一个将理论应用于实际工作的平台,有助于未来职业生涯的发展。通过参与此类项目,学生们可以深入了解软件开发的整个生命周期,并为其职业发展奠定坚实基础。
  • Python应用——针对Excel操控.zip
    优质
    本资源详细介绍如何利用Python进行办公自动化,特别聚焦于操作Excel表格。通过学习,用户能够掌握使用Python高效处理和分析数据的技术,提高工作效率。 在IT行业中,Python语言由于其简洁明了的语法以及强大的库支持被广泛应用于自动化办公领域。特别是在处理Excel表格的任务上,Python提供了多个优秀的库,其中openpyxl是专门用于读写Excel 2010 xlsx、xlsm和xltm文件的库,非常适合于批量操作和数据分析。 这个压缩包包含了相关的教程素材和笔记,让我们详细探讨一下如何利用openpyxl进行Excel表格的操作。通过`openpyxl.Workbook()`函数可以创建一个新的空的工作簿对象,并且可以通过此工作簿对象来生成多个新的工作表。例如,使用`wb = openpyxl.Workbook()`创建了一个新工作簿后,我们可以通过`ws = wb.active`或者`ws = wb.create_sheet()`来激活或新建一个工作表。 接下来可以对表格中的数据进行操作了。比如通过语句 `ws.cell(row=1, column=1).value = Hello, World!` 可以在单元格A1中写入文本,对于大批量的数据则使用`ws.append()`方法来一次性添加多行数据。 样式设置方面,openpyxl提供了丰富的功能。可以设定字体、颜色等属性如 `ws[A1].font = Font(color=FF0000, bold=True)` 将使单元格A1的文本变为红色且加粗显示。还可以调整对齐方式或旋转角度等多种细节。 在合并和拆分单元格时,可以通过`merge_cells(start_row, start_column, end_row, end_column)`函数来实现,例如使用 `ws.merge_cells(A1:B2)` 可以将从A1到B2的区域进行合并。同时还可以设置这些被合并后的单元格的具体内容和样式。 对于筛选功能的支持,openpyxl本身并不直接提供该选项,但可以结合其他Python库(如pandas)来实现这一需求。首先将Excel数据加载至pandas DataFrame中,并使用其内置函数完成过滤操作;然后将处理过的数据再写回Excel文件即可。 插入公式是另一个重要的应用领域,在openpyxl中支持大部分的Excel内部公式,例如`ws[A1].value = =SUM(B1:B5)`会在单元格A1内创建一个求和计算。注意,所有公式的输入都必须以等号开始。 压缩包中的文件包括教程文本、示例图片以及包含实际操作案例的Excel工作簿(如“4600本书单名.xlsx”、“图表.xlsx”和 “写入表格.xlsx”),这些资源有助于初学者更好地理解openpyxl的功能,并通过实践来加深对工具使用的掌握。 总之, Python的openpyxl库为处理复杂的Excel任务提供了强有力的帮助。无论是简单的数据录入还是高级的数据分析、格式调整或筛选操作都可以轻松实现。学习和应用此库可以极大地提升工作效率,特别是在需要大量数据分析及报告生成的工作场景中尤为适用。